Jimmy Kimmel was welcomed back to late-night television with a long standing ovation and a roaring crowd chanting his name.
After a 6-day suspension, the 57-year-old comedian returned without an apology but cried as he addressed his remarks about Charlie Kirk’s assassination.
Naysayers were skeptical about his emotional monologue, with one commenting: “So disingenuous. No apology. He lied. Crocodile tears.”
